Duties and Responsibilities
1. User experience strategy and journey design · Analyze and document end-to-end user journeys across key fundraising flows, including one-time and recurring donations, Zakat, Ramadan plus other key campaigns, and donor account management. · Translate fundraising requirements into clear UX principles. · Design user flows, wireframes, and prototypes that balance conversion and engagement objectives with usability, clarity, and trust. · Ensure consistent user experience across platforms, markets, devices, and languages, including right to left. · Facilitate focus groups with priority donor segments, including Arabic-speaking audiences where relevant, and synthesize findings into prioritized recommendations. 2. Interface design and design systems · Design high-quality UI components aligned with UNRWA brand guidelines and accessibility standards. · Contribute to and maintain a scalable design system in collaboration with developers and external agencies. · Define and document reusable components, patterns, and interaction standards for fundraising journeys. · Ensure visual and interaction consistency across Drupal templates, forms, and campaign pages. 3.Accessibility, usability, and compliance · Ensure designs meet WCAG 2.2 accessibility standards, with particular attention to contrast, readability and form usability. · Identify usability risks related to accessibility, localization, or regulatory requirements and propose mitigation options. · Support usability testing, QA testing, and validation of live and pre-launch journeys. · Document accessibility and UX decisions for internal reference and audit purposes. 4. Conversion optimization and performance support · Collaborate with fundraising and analytics teams to identify UX-related conversion issues and opportunities. · Propose and design UX improvements informed by data, testing, and user feedback. · Support A/B testing initiatives by designing test variants and documenting hypotheses. · Balance optimization initiatives with technical feasibility and delivery timelines. 5. Collaboration with delivery partners · Work closely with internal stakeholders and external agencies to translate designs into production-ready solutions. · Review and validate front-end implementations to ensure fidelity to approved designs. · Provide clear UX and UI guidance to developers, including specifications and acceptance criteria. · Act as a UX quality gatekeeper within the delivery process. 6. Documentation, reporting, and team support · Produce clear UX documentation, including journey maps, wireframes, prototypes, and design rationale. · Contribute to internal knowledge sharing and capacity building on UX best practices. · Undertake other UX-related tasks and special projects in support of the Private Sector Partnerships team. 7.Other Duties · Undertake other duties and special projects to support the Private Partnerships team.
Qualifications/special skills
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S AND EXPERIENCE • Advanced university degree (Master’s or equivalent) in design, human-computer interaction, digital media, or a related discipline • Minimum two years of relevant professional experience in UI/UX design for complex digital platforms • Demonstrated experience designing high-conversion transactional journeys, preferably in fundraising, e-commerce, or membership contexts • Strong experience with wireframing and prototyping tools (e.g. Figma or equivalent) • Experience working with developers and within CMS-driven environments, ideally Drupal and Webflow • Proven understanding of accessibility standards and inclusive design principles DESIRABLE QUALIFICATIONS • Experience in international, multilingual, or multicultural digital environments • Experience working with or for non-profit or UN system organizations • Familiarity with analytics-informed UX optimization • Experience designing Arabic and RTL interfaces • Knowledge of digital fundraising or donor journeys • Knowledge of Arabic-speaking audiences and culturally relevant engagement habits
